Julie Fergusson
Julie is a literary agent representing fiction across a range of genres, from commercial to literary. She has worked in the publishing industry for over a decade, first in Scottish publishing and then UK-wide as a freelance editor and now agent. She has a degree in mathematics and a master’s degree in creative writing, both from the University of Edinburgh.

Juliet Mushens
Juliet is a literary agent at Mushens Entertainment, representing adult fiction across the genres. She became an agent in 2011 after starting her career at HarperCollins Publishers in 2008. More than a dozen of her clients are Sunday Times bestsellers, including Jessie Burton, Richard Osman, Saara El-Arifi and Claire Douglas. She sits on the advisory board of Book Brunch, is President of the British Fantasy Society and sits on the board of the Women's Prize Trust.

Juliet Pickering
Juliet is a director at Blake Friedmann Literary Agency, representing fiction and non-fiction writers. She worked at Waterstones before joining A P Watt in 2003, then moved to Blake Friedmann in 2013, becoming Vice Head of the Book Department in 2017 and a Director in 2020. In 2021 she won the Romantic Novelists' Association Agent of the Year Award.

Kate Burke
Kate is a literary agent at Blake Friedmann representing crime, thriller and women's fiction writers. She was previously an editor for ten years, publishing fiction at Penguin, HarperCollins and Random House. Over the past ten years as an agent, she has built up a wide-ranging list of prize-winning and bestselling crime and thriller writers, and authors of contemporary and historical women's fiction. Her editorial background gives her a hands-on approach, editing and developing authors' work with a view to building long-term writing careers.

Katie Fulford
Katie is a literary agent at Bell Lomax Moreton with a long career in publishing and rights management. She spent 25 years at HarperCollins in roles including Group Rights Director and Managing Director of Collins non-fiction. She was Executive Producer on Channel 4's adaptation of The Tiger Who Came To Tea, which won an international Emmy. Her broad experience across publishing and rights puts her in a strong position to guide authors across media and markets.
